Publication number: 20160232221Abstract: A mechanism is provided in a question answering system for categorizing questions. The mechanism clusters documents from a corpus of documents to form a nested structure of clusters of documents. The mechanism records questions answered by question answering system in a database in association with answers returned and answer confidence values. The mechanism maps the questions to the nested structure of clusters of documents to form a nested structure of clusters of questions. The mechanism presents recommended questions based on the nested structure of clusters of questions in a user interface of the question answering system.Type: ApplicationFiled: February 6, 2015Publication date: August 11, 2016Inventors: Daniel J. Patent number: 9401881Abstract: Mechanisms are provided, in a first computing device, for sharing content of communication sessions. The mechanisms establish a first communication session between the first computing device and a second computing device. The first computing device is operated by a first user and the second computing device is operated by a second user. The apparatus establishes, in response to content of the first communication session indicating subject matter for which additional information is desired by at least one of the first user or the second user, a second communication session between the first computing device and a question and answer (QA) system. In response to an input by the first user requesting sharing of information, the first computing device automatically copies a portion of content of the first communication session to the second communication session as an input question submitted to the QA system.Type: GrantFiled: September 26, 2013Date of Patent: July 26, 2016Assignee: International Business Machines CorporationInventors: Scott H. Publication number: 20160180237Abstract: Disclosed aspects include managing data for a Question and Answering (QA) system. Aspects include a set of questions being received by the QA system. In response to receiving the set of questions, a first confidence score for a first answer to a first question of the set of questions is determined. Aspects include determining the first confidence score meets a threshold confidence score. In response to the first confidence score meeting the threshold confidence score, the QA system stores the first question and the first answer for future presentation use as an aid in formulating a second query.Type: ApplicationFiled: September 24, 2015Publication date: June 23, 2016Inventors: Salil Ahuja, Scott H. Patent number: 9280908Abstract: Mechanisms are provided for modifying an operation of a question answering (QA) system. An input question is received and processed to generate at least one query to be applied to a corpus of information. The at least one query is applied to the corpus of information to generate candidate answers to the input question from which a final answer is selected for output. A training engine modifies, using a machine learning technique that compares the final answer to a known correct answer for the input question, at least one of logic or configuration parameters of the QA system for at least one of the processing of the input question to generate the at least one query, applying of the at least one query to the corpus of information to generate the candidate answers, or the selecting of the final answer from the candidate answers.Type: GrantFiled: March 15, 2013Date of Patent: March 8, 2016Assignee: International Business Machines CorporationInventors: Scott H. Publication number: 20160026378Abstract: Mechanisms are provided for generating an output of confidence score for candidate answers of an input question. The mechanisms, implemented in a data processing system configured to answer an input question receive candidate answer information comprising confidence scores associated with candidate answers for the input question. The mechanisms categorize, for each candidate answer in the candidate answer information, the corresponding confidence score into one of a plurality of confidence score categories. For each candidate answer in the candidate answer information, a graphical representation of the confidence score category of the candidate answer is generated. A graphical user interface output comprising an entry for each candidate answer in the candidate answer information is generated where each entry comprises the corresponding graphical representation of the confidence score category of the candidate answer corresponding to the entry.Type: ApplicationFiled: September 25, 2015Publication date: January 28, 2016Inventors: Scott H. Publication number: 20150278253Abstract: A method for providing content relevant images for an input question to a deep question answering system is disclosed. The method can include formulating, in response to receiving the input question, an answer to the input question. The method can also include identifying, based on the answer to the input question, a set of candidate images from a corpus of information. The set of candidate images may relate to the answer. The method can also include determining, based on a confidence value of the set of candidate images and a designated display specification, a first subset of the set of candidate images to provide in a display area. The method can also include selecting the first subset to be provided in the display area.Type: ApplicationFiled: September 4, 2014Publication date: October 1, 2015Inventors: Salil Ahuja, Scott H. Patent number: 9063975Abstract: Mechanisms are provided for answering questions about at least one previous execution of a question answering (QA) system on a previous input question. An input question is received that is directed to a previous execution of a QA system with regard to a previous input question. The input question is processed to generate at least one query for application to a corpus of information, which comprises information about the QA system and the previous execution of the QA system on the previous input question. The at least one query is applied to the corpus of information to generate candidate answers to the input question which are ranked according to confidence measure values associated with the candidate answers. A final answer for the input question is output based on the ranking of the candidate answers.Type: GrantFiled: March 15, 2013Date of Patent: June 23, 2015Assignee: International Business Machines CorporationInventors: Scott H.
